Sql server 在SQL Server 2008 R2中分组多行
目前,我在SQL Server 2008 R2中有一个表,如下所示 我想做的是将我的表格转换为以下内容: 它如何工作的概念是价值,它将保持第一个开始和结束值,我不知道如何用这个词来解释,但如果我把它画进表格,它将是这样的: 老实说,我已经找到了这个问题的解决方案,但它只能使用2列,链接: 我总是失败,而试图这样做与我的表Sql server 在SQL Server 2008 R2中分组多行,sql-server,sql-server-2008-r2,Sql Server,Sql Server 2008 R2,目前,我在SQL Server 2008 R2中有一个表,如下所示 我想做的是将我的表格转换为以下内容: 它如何工作的概念是价值,它将保持第一个开始和结束值,我不知道如何用这个词来解释,但如果我把它画进表格,它将是这样的: 老实说,我已经找到了这个问题的解决方案,但它只能使用2列,链接: 我总是失败,而试图这样做与我的表 谢谢!感谢您的回答或建议 我想这就是你想要实现的目标 Select Sites, Min(Range_Start) as New_Start, Max(Range_End
谢谢!感谢您的回答或建议 我想这就是你想要实现的目标
Select Sites, Min(Range_Start) as New_Start, Max(Range_End) as New_End
from Table_Name
Group by Sites
似乎你正在寻找一个缺口和岛屿。作为文本的示例数据比图像更有用谢谢您的建议,现在将尝试跳入空白和孤岛文章这将返回一行,并且只返回最小值和最大值,我认为这不能应用于我的。谢谢你的及时回复,兄弟